t’s important for kids to stay active in learning, whether during a school year or when the summer brings the opportunity to acquire new skills, friendships and develop new interests. Bay area schools and camps have made adjustments during the pandemic with new protocols of wearing masks, social distancing, protective partitions, sanitizing stations, air ionizing technology and more. The goal is to provide students and campers with safe and enriching educational experiences.

CAMP IDS at Corbett Preparatory School For over two decades, CAMP IDS has been one of Tampa’s most popular summer camp programs. Campers can try their hand at archery or Lego Robotics in the morning and dabble in painting or photography in the afternoon. More than 100 half- and full-day camps ensure everyone has a great time! Camp options include Academics, STEAM, Visual and Performing Arts, Music, Recreation and Sports. Chinese and Spanish Language camps available. Camps run weekly for 6 weeks from June 14 - July 23. Free morning drop-off at 7:15 a.m.. After-care (3 - 6 p.m.) and bus transportation available for a fee. Open to all students entering PreK3 - 8th grade.
